What changed

The Louisiana Court of Appeal, First Circuit, granted a writ application in the case of Dr. Brett Casey v. Werlien Prosperie, III, 360Fuel Corp, and 360 Corp. The court's order, dated March 13, 2026, specifically addresses the trial court's judgment from March 2, 2026, which found Werlien Prosperie, III in contempt and imposed sanctions. The appellate court found this judgment to be appealable and has remanded the matter to the trial court with instructions to grant an appeal to the defendant.

This ruling primarily impacts the legal process for the parties involved, ensuring that the defendant has the opportunity to appeal the contempt finding and sanctions. For legal professionals, this serves as a reminder of the appealability of contempt judgments and the procedural steps required to secure an appeal. Dr. Brett Casey v. Werlien Prosperie, III, 360Fuel Corp and 360 Corp

Louisiana Court of Appeal

Combined Opinion

STATE OF LOUISIANA
COURT OF APPEAL, FIRST CIRCUIT

DR. BRETT CASEY NO. 2026 CW 0316
VERSUS
WERLEIN PROSPERIE, III, MARCH 13, 2026

360FUEL CORP, 360 CORP.

In Re: Werlein Prosperie, III, 360Fuel Corp., and 360 Corp.,
applying for supervisory writs, 32nd Judicial District
Court, Parish of Terrebonne, No. 190303.

BEFORE : MCCLENDON, €.J., GREENE, AND STROMBERG, JJ.

WRIT GRANTED WITH ORDER. The trial court’s March 2, 2026
judgment finding Merlien Prosperie, III in contempt of court and
imposing sanctions for such contempt is an appealable judgment.
See La. Code Civ. P. art. 1915(A) (6); Triton Diving Servs. LLC v.
Offshore Marine Serv. Ass'n. Inc., 2023-0169 (La. App. list Cir.
9/21/23), 372 So.3d 832, 8328-39. Thus, this writ application is
granted for the limited purpose of remanding this matter to the
trial court with instructions to grant an appeal to defendant,
Werlien Prosperie, III, pursuant to his notice of intent to seek
supervisory writs. See In Re Howard, 541 So.2d 195 (La. 1989) (per
curiam). Additionally, a copy of this court’s order is to be
included in the appellate record.
